Output 81c7bf11c8ed1838c0a66d9b51e00391f01f72aeb902d5d6495c3d1dc84a4175:1

value
3389862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d775d721b2efec6460250981b74c6ddb341ddf2 OP_EQUAL
address
3LRRSVjGnDRBuzV8bf4w7wxR9sfhR6XgUc
transaction
81c7bf11c8ed1838c0a66d9b51e00391f01f72aeb902d5d6495c3d1dc84a4175
spent
true